Environment Canada issued tornado watches in several northern Saskatchewan communities Thursday evening.
It includes the Meadow Lake, Pelican Narrows and Buffalo Narrows areas.
The watches mean severe thunderstorms moving through the area are capable of an isolated tornado, large hail and very strong wind, according to Environment Canada.
Tornado watches are issued when atmospheric conditions are favourable for the development of thunderstorms that could produce tornadoes but it is not guaranteed, the advisory said.
When severe weather approaches the weather office encourages people to take cover immediately.
